liukangdong
2024-09-29 b2d360d9113b6955287108ca9e90d76a1f3c1419
1
2
3
4
5
6
7
8
9
10
11
12
13
14
15
16
17
18
19
20
21
22
23
24
25
26
27
28
29
30
31
32
33
34
35
36
37
38
39
40
41
42
43
44
45
46
47
48
49
50
51
52
53
54
55
56
57
58
59
60
61
62
63
64
65
66
67
68
69
70
71
72
73
74
75
76
77
78
79
80
81
82
83
84
85
86
87
88
89
90
91
92
93
94
95
96
97
98
99
100
101
102
103
104
105
106
107
108
109
110
111
112
113
114
115
116
117
118
119
120
121
122
123
124
125
126
127
128
129
130
131
132
133
134
135
136
137
138
139
140
141
142
143
144
145
146
147
148
149
150
<template>
  <GlobalWindow
    :title="title"
    :visible.sync="visible"
    :confirm-working="isWorking"
    @confirm="confirm"
  >
    <el-form :model="form" ref="form" :rules="rules">
      <el-form-item label="创建人编码" prop="creator">
        <el-input v-model="form.creator" placeholder="请输入创建人编码" v-trim/>
      </el-form-item>
      <el-form-item label="创建时间" prop="createDate">
        <el-date-picker v-model="form.createDate" value-format="yyyy-MM-dd" placeholder="请输入创建时间"></el-date-picker>
      </el-form-item>
      <el-form-item label="更新人编码" prop="editor">
        <el-input v-model="form.editor" placeholder="请输入更新人编码" v-trim/>
      </el-form-item>
      <el-form-item label="更新时间" prop="editDate">
        <el-date-picker v-model="form.editDate" value-format="yyyy-MM-dd" placeholder="请输入更新时间"></el-date-picker>
      </el-form-item>
      <el-form-item label="是否删除0否 1是" prop="isdeleted">
        <el-input v-model="form.isdeleted" placeholder="请输入是否删除0否 1是" v-trim/>
      </el-form-item>
      <el-form-item label="备注" prop="remark">
        <el-input v-model="form.remark" placeholder="请输入备注" v-trim/>
      </el-form-item>
      <el-form-item label="预约量房时间" prop="orderDate">
        <el-input v-model="form.orderDate" placeholder="请输入预约量房时间" v-trim/>
      </el-form-item>
      <el-form-item label="计划装修开始时间 0半个月内 1一个月内 2两个月内 3两个月以上" prop="plaDate">
        <el-input v-model="form.plaDate" placeholder="请输入计划装修开始时间 0半个月内 1一个月内 2两个月内 3两个月以上" v-trim/>
      </el-form-item>
      <el-form-item label="设计类型 0假装 1工装" prop="designType">
        <el-input v-model="form.designType" placeholder="请输入设计类型 0假装 1工装" v-trim/>
      </el-form-item>
      <el-form-item label="房屋状况;针对type=0时,0毛坯房 1旧房翻新 2局部改造; 针对type=2时,0精装 1毛坯" prop="houseStatus">
        <el-input v-model="form.houseStatus" placeholder="请输入房屋状况;针对type=0时,0毛坯房 1旧房翻新 2局部改造; 针对type=2时,0精装 1毛坯" v-trim/>
      </el-form-item>
      <el-form-item label="楼盘小区名称" prop="district">
        <el-input v-model="form.district" placeholder="请输入楼盘小区名称" v-trim/>
      </el-form-item>
      <el-form-item label="房屋面积" prop="area">
        <el-input v-model="form.area" placeholder="请输入房屋面积" v-trim/>
      </el-form-item>
      <el-form-item label="备注说明" prop="info">
        <el-input v-model="form.info" placeholder="请输入备注说明" v-trim/>
      </el-form-item>
      <el-form-item label="用户编码" prop="costomerId">
        <el-input v-model="form.costomerId" placeholder="请输入用户编码" v-trim/>
      </el-form-item>
      <el-form-item label="房子户型;针对type=0时,0一居 1两居 2三居 3四居及以上;针对type=2时,0一室一厅 1两室一厅 2两室两厅 3三室两厅 4四室两厅 5五室两厅及以上" prop="houseType">
        <el-input v-model="form.houseType" placeholder="请输入房子户型;针对type=0时,0一居 1两居 2三居 3四居及以上;针对type=2时,0一室一厅 1两室一厅 2两室两厅 3三室两厅 4四室两厅 5五室两厅及以上" v-trim/>
      </el-form-item>
      <el-form-item label="用户性别 0男 1女" prop="sex">
        <el-input v-model="form.sex" placeholder="请输入用户性别 0男 1女" v-trim/>
      </el-form-item>
      <el-form-item label="年龄段 0-70后 1-80后 2-90后 3-00后" prop="ageInfo">
        <el-input v-model="form.ageInfo" placeholder="请输入年龄段 0-70后 1-80后 2-90后 3-00后" v-trim/>
      </el-form-item>
      <el-form-item label="风格(风格测试用) 0-5" prop="styleInfo">
        <el-input v-model="form.styleInfo" placeholder="请输入风格(风格测试用) 0-5" v-trim/>
      </el-form-item>
      <el-form-item label="省份名称" prop="provinceName">
        <el-input v-model="form.provinceName" placeholder="请输入省份名称" v-trim/>
      </el-form-item>
      <el-form-item label="城市名称" prop="cityName">
        <el-input v-model="form.cityName" placeholder="请输入城市名称" v-trim/>
      </el-form-item>
      <el-form-item label="省份code" prop="provicneCode">
        <el-input v-model="form.provicneCode" placeholder="请输入省份code" v-trim/>
      </el-form-item>
      <el-form-item label="城市code" prop="cityCode">
        <el-input v-model="form.cityCode" placeholder="请输入城市code" v-trim/>
      </el-form-item>
      <el-form-item label="手机号" prop="phone">
        <el-input v-model="form.phone" placeholder="请输入手机号" v-trim/>
      </el-form-item>
      <el-form-item label="提交类型 0-测试装修风格;1-0元定制;2装修计算器" prop="type">
        <el-input v-model="form.type" placeholder="请输入提交类型 0-测试装修风格;1-0元定制;2装修计算器" v-trim/>
      </el-form-item>
      <el-form-item label="装修预算(元),针对type=2" prop="budget">
        <el-input v-model="form.budget" placeholder="请输入装修预算(元),针对type=2" v-trim/>
      </el-form-item>
      <el-form-item label="crm提交状态 0未提交 1已提交 2提交失败" prop="crmStatus">
        <el-input v-model="form.crmStatus" placeholder="请输入crm提交状态 0未提交 1已提交 2提交失败" v-trim/>
      </el-form-item>
      <el-form-item label="crm提交时间" prop="crmDate">
        <el-date-picker v-model="form.crmDate" value-format="yyyy-MM-dd" placeholder="请输入crm提交时间"></el-date-picker>
      </el-form-item>
      <el-form-item label="crm提交备注" prop="crmInfo">
        <el-input v-model="form.crmInfo" placeholder="请输入crm提交备注" v-trim/>
      </el-form-item>
    </el-form>
  </GlobalWindow>
</template>
 
<script>
import BaseOpera from '@/components/base/BaseOpera'
import GlobalWindow from '@/components/common/GlobalWindow'
export default {
  name: 'OperaCustomerLogWindow',
  extends: BaseOpera,
  components: { GlobalWindow },
  data () {
    return {
      // 表单数据
      form: {
        id: null,
        creator: '',
        createDate: '',
        editor: '',
        editDate: '',
        isdeleted: '',
        remark: '',
        orderDate: '',
        plaDate: '',
        designType: '',
        houseStatus: '',
        district: '',
        area: '',
        info: '',
        costomerId: '',
        houseType: '',
        sex: '',
        ageInfo: '',
        styleInfo: '',
        provinceName: '',
        cityName: '',
        provicneCode: '',
        cityCode: '',
        phone: '',
        type: '',
        budget: '',
        crmStatus: '',
        crmDate: '',
        crmInfo: ''
      },
      // 验证规则
      rules: {
      }
    }
  },
  created () {
    this.config({
      api: '/business/customerLog',
      'field.id': 'id'
    })
  }
}
</script>